The Technical Information Systems Engineer is an entry-level to early-career engineering services professional responsible for developing, maintaining, and supporting information technologies, functional excellence processes, and product information change management systems that enable engineering practitioners to work more efficiently and effectively. This role supports engineering workflows by managing technical information, improving processes, and ensuring accurate product and engineering data is available to stakeholders. The position requires collaboration with technical teams to deliver high-quality tools, processes, specifications, and system improvements that enhance operational efficiency and business outcomes.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op, maintain, and support technical information systems, tools, and processes used by engineering teams.
- Execute technical information and knowledge-based activities by fulfilling work requests in accordance with standardized policies, procedures, and quality expectations.
- Support key engineering processes such as Engineering Standard Work (ESW), Value Package Introduction (VPI), product change management, and technical data repository maintenance.
- Manage and maintain technical information libraries, engineering drawings, specifications, and related documentation to ensure data accuracy and accessibility.
- Collaborate with engineering practitioners and cross-functional teams to gather inputs, resolve issues, and deliver solutions that improve engineering productivity.
- Apply technical knowledge and problem-solving skills to resolve moderately complex issues involving components, systems, subsystems, or services.
-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ives by identifying opportunities to enhance systems, workflows, and operational processes.
- Support requirements gathering, solution validation, troubleshooting, and service request fulfillment to maintain high service quality and customer satisfaction.
- Ensure service levels and deliverables meet agreed performance standards and organizational expectations.
- Coordinate work activities with technicians, interns, or temporary employees when required.
- Contribute effectively to team goals while building technical expertise and professional capability.
